### Step 4: Warm-up config for Perchline handlers

Cold starts on Perchline are mostly about how fast the handler can grab its config at init. We keep everything in handlers/.env so nothing blocks on a remote fetch. You've already set the region and the warm-pool size above. The last piece is the signing credential the bootstrap uses to verify bundles — add that line next.

sealed setting: LEDGER_TOKEN20=6148d35bbb480b0ab79e

Subject: Waveform Preview Shipping in Tonalis 3.2

Hi all — welcome to the new folks on the Tonalis release channel. Build 3.2 enables the audio waveform preview in the clip inspector by default. It renders peaks client-side, so expect a brief shimmer on long files; that's normal. Please exercise it against varied sample rates before Thursday's cut, and file anything odd against the preview component, not playback. To make triage easy, reference the exact release candidate using the token printed below.

session token of fawep-tageg = htk4_82d8

Subject: Rotation complete — Dedupe service key

On-call folks,

The key for Quellbot, our alert deduplicator, was rotated tonight as part of the scheduled quarterly cycle. The previous key is revoked effective immediately, so any manual suppression scripts you run during incidents will need updating. Dashboards and the paging bridge were already switched over. For your local tooling, the replacement key is below.

service key, tafog-fajop: kto11_qcz7hs8cjIG

**Alert: RELEVANCE-TUNING-STALE**

Fires when the Quernstone search tuning notes have not been updated within 14 days of a ranking model deploy. Indicates tuning decisions may be undocumented. Action: check the latest deploy tag, confirm whether notes exist in the Relevance workspace, and update the alert ticket. Do not silence without sign-off. Questions go to the relevance rotation owner.

billing contact of fajog-fafop = fraox.istdor@nelvrosys.corp